Legal Malpractice

Legal malpractice occurs when a lawyer or attorney fails to do something that should have been done, or does something that should not have been done, that significantly harms his or her client's economic interests. Lawyers have a duty to live up to a reasonable professional standard of care when representing clients. They sometimes act negligently-or sometimes intentionally--in adversely affecting their clients' interests. Ways a lawyer might commit legal malpractice include:

  • Allowing a case to be dismissed by missing a deadline
  • Breaching a fiduciary duty to a client in the handling of funds
  • Stealing or co-mingling money belonging to a client
  • Making misrepresentations to a client or to a court of law

Premises Liability

Premises liability encompasses such matters as unsafe building conditions, design or structural flaws, or other problems on property that result in injuries. In many cases, a lack of--or substandard--security on property or in buildings results in liability to owners or landlords. Inadequate lighting in a parking lot or building entrance can contribute to an assault or mugging. Crime statistics, community standards, event history and specific risk considerations can play a part in determining whether an injurious event was foreseeable. C. Products Liability

Products liability cases involve injuries caused by defective products. A product might be defective in the way it was designed. It may also be unsafe or dangerous because of the way it was manufactured or maintained. Some consumer products are defective because they are improperly or inadequately labeled, and therefore, do not warn the consumer of dangers or side effects associated with the product. We have helped people get compensated for injuries caused by a variety of defective products, such as eye glasses, cherry picker aerial lifts, safety shield/guards on agricultural machines, child apnea monitors, and defective motor vehicles.
